ARRAY Technologies Selected as the Tracker Supplier for Statkraft’s High Altitude Lupi Solar Project in Peru

First deployment of ARRAY OmniTrack® Terrain-Following Tracker in Latin America

ALBUQUERQUE, NM, [May 4, 2026] — ARRAY Technologies, Inc. (NASDAQ: ARRY) (“ARRAY” or the “Company”), a leading global provider of solar tracking technology and fixed-tilt products, foundation solutions, software systems and services, today announced that the ARRAY OmniTrack® terrain-following product has been contracted as the tracker technology for the Lupi Solar Project in Peru, developed by Statkraft Peru a subsidiary of Statkraft AS, a leading company in hydropower internationally and Europe’s largest generator of renewable energy.(1)

The Lupi Solar Project is among the highest altitude photovoltaic developments in the world, located at an average of 4,500 meters above sea level in the Mariscal Nieto province. The project will have an installed capacity of approximately 180 MWp. Main construction is scheduled to begin in the second quarter of 2026, with a target commercial operation date in late 2027.

The project’s high altitude presents a unique set of engineering challenges, including intense ultraviolet exposure, cold nighttime temperatures, and repeated thermal cycling, highlighting the reliability and engineered simplicity of the OmniTrack system for extreme weather environments. The complex logistics to deliver the tracker to a remote environment reflects the strength of ARRAY’s supply chain and ability to meet customer needs in some of the most challenging conditions.

ARRAY’s OmniTrack terrain-following tracker is designed to minimize terrain modifications during construction by following natural land contours, thereby reducing costs associated with grading and preserving the local ecology. OmniTrack’s terrain-following capabilities are a highly effective solution for challenging terrains.
